LG Display is considering the purchase of new equipment to produce LTPO displays, a decision that could allow it to supply Apple with ProMotion-supportive screens for future iPhone models.

LG Display and Samsung Display are Apple's main screen suppliers for its iPhone range, with Samsung largely providing the lion's share of display panels. With Apple allegedly shifting to use 120Hz ProMotion displays in some models, this has apparently pushed LG to make some changes to its production.Previously rumored in November 2020, a report from The Elec on Monday claims LG Display is in talks with display equipment producer Avaco over the specifications of hardware known as "sputters." The equipment would be used in the production of low-temperature polycrystalline oxide (LTPO) thin-film transistor (TFT) OLED screens.
